Ward Grandparent Scheme

Training Day and Thank You Lunch
Our Annual Hospital Ward Grandparent Scheme Training Day and Thank You Lunch was once again held at AJ's Cafe at Westmead.

Sandra Pengilly, Head of Play Therapy Department at the Children's Hospital at Westmead provided some ideas for our ward grandparents to use when visiting special needs children. We had lots of laughs as she let us play with some of the toys she brought along. She even had everyone singing a nursery rhyme.....no we didn't serve any alcoholic drinks!!!!


Susan Khanna, Social Worker at the Children's Hospital at Westmead spoke about the impact of working with seriously ill children. The issues raised and experiences shared by our ward grandparents proved very valuable to our new volunteers.

 


Prof David Bennett, our very talented President, entertained everyone with a piano rendition before thanking our tireless and dedicated volunteers and new ward grandparent badges were handed out afterwards. We hope to give all our volunteers who were unable to attend this year's training day the new badge early next year.

 

Once again, our deepest thanks to our ward grandparents. Your dedication provides a much needed and appreciated service to children and families in hospital.
